Former Soviet republics Compared by Labor > Economic activity > Men aged 25-29

DEFINITION: Economically active population ("usually active" or "currently active" (currently active is also known as "the labour force")) comprises all persons of either sex above a specified age who furnish the supply of labour for the production of economic goods.

CONTENTS

# COUNTRY AMOUNT DATE GRAPH
1 Moldova 96.09% 2010
2 Lithuania 95.96% 2010
3 Turkmenistan 95.83% 2010
4 Belarus 95.62% 2010
5 Estonia 95.6% 2010
6 Latvia 95.52% 2010
7 Uzbekistan 95.5% 2010
8 Kyrgyzstan 95.49% 2010
9 Kazakhstan 95.42% 2010
10 Russia 94.84% 2010
11 Ukraine 94.75% 2010
12 Tajikistan 94.45% 2010
13 Armenia 92.47% 2010
14 Georgia 91.83% 2010
15 Azerbaijan 91.52% 2010
